KATHMANDU: Yuvraj Sharma, a Nepali Congress lawmaker and contender for the position of National Assembly Chairman, has committed to uplifting the stature of the upper house.
Following the formal registration of his candidacy for the National Assembly chairman post, Sharma expressed his determination to further enhance the prestige of the role, provided he secures the position.
“If elected as the National Assembly Chairman, I am committed to elevating the prestige of the assembly,” stated the NC candidate.
Sharma’s nomination as the NC candidate was put forth by Ananda Prasad Dhungana and Kiran Babu Shrestha. He received support from Loktantrik Samajbadi Party lawmaker Shekhar Kumar Singh.
In the newly formed ruling coalition, Narayan Dahal has been put forth as the coalition’s candidate.
Dahal’s candidacy was proposed by Gopi Achhami Sarki from CPN-Maoist Center and backed by Devendra Dahal from CPN-UML, Beduram Bhusal from CPN-Unified Socialist Party, and Mohammad Khalid from the Janata Samajbadi Party.
